Get full path (as string) from a JavaScript Object

Given a JavaScript object:

const websiteTree = { 
    home: {
       about: {},
       categoryA: {
           postA: {}
       }
    }
}

and a path:

websiteTree.home.categoryA.postA

how could I get the nested path as "string", example:

console.log(getUrlPath(websiteTree.categoryA.postA)) // expected output: "/categoryA/postA"

I need a data structure to represent URLs in JavaScript. No idea how I can do this.
